Job Description:
Individual will work in a fast paced growing company environment with other talented individuals to maintain quality blow molded plastic products utilizing their blow molding process talents. Continuous monitoring and adjusting of blow mold machinery to maintain safety, quality, and efficiency of this equipment. Experience with Sterling, Milacron, and Hayssen equipment as well as Maco 8000, Maco 6500 and CAMAC 486 controllers are a plus. The ability to troubleshoot the process and maintain or improve cycle times and efficiencies will be the primary function of this job. Individual must be able to conduct themselves professionally in order to ensure proper communication and documentation of the process and changes are conveyed to other technicians to maintain efficient process flow.
Requirements:
- Minimum two years blow molding process experience in accumulator die head blow mold machinery
- Strong troubleshooting skills of the blow mold process
- Self-motivated individual that can work in fast paced environment
- Good communicator that can work well with other technicians and document process changes
- Willingness to work designated hours and sometimes additional hours when needed
- Work well with hands and hand tools while following all required industry standard and facility required safety guidelines
